Drinking Reprieve Some nights just leak and some nights just drink reprieve. Most claim the silent part in me. Some nights are just strokes and some are just rolls and smoke... others become layovers till tomorrow but that’s usually just another hangover. Some nights should be left and never quenched again. Some nights should be clean again and have sober mornings. Recently its been hands down to empty bottles and lonely beds, heavy eye lids. Scribbling to tattered threads all about fall bringing out dead colors, until they hit zero and decompose. Some nights just bleach most nights just peak boredom... others take form of being once again but that’s usually just more of a tease. Some nights just leak and some nights just drink reprieve. Most take the better half in me. |
